Responsibilities
- Lead Transportation aspects of the Event Operating Plan (EOP) development process across a subset Games competition and non-competition venues, including coordination and alignment across multiple LA28 Functional Areas to ensure transportation operations can support Games delivery.
- In coordination with the Vice President, Transportation, support planning and delivery activities with the Security Functional Area and local, county, state, and federal law enforcement agencies to ensure that venue transportation planning aligns with and supports security planning.
- Serve as the connection point between venue transportation operations and broader regional transportation operations, including integration of the regional Games Route Network (GRN) system at the venue level, to ensure reliable and consistent travel times for Athletes, Officials, Media, and other stakeholders between venues and competitions.
- In coordination with LA28’s Communications, External Affairs, and other Functional Areas, support communications and outreach to local residents, businesses, and other parties in support of venue transportation plan development. Also assist in developing, editing, and refining communications materials prepared for or in support of community outreach and engagement activities related to venue transportation.
- Oversee the expansion of the Venue Transportation team to support Games delivery. This includes identifying key roles and responsibilities in the years prior to 2028, as well as identifying key personnel to fill those roles. This will require close coordination with LA28’s Personnel and Human Resources Team, as well as coordination on overall Games workforce development strategies, including both paid and volunteer workforce planning.
- Prepare meeting materials, agendas, minutes, and presentation decks to support the development and refinement of venue transportation plans and systems.
- Participate in meetings with key public agency partners and Federal/State agency staff to obtain funding for critical Games transportation needs related to venue transport.
- Assist in providing progress reports and updates to LA28 leadership and/or the IOC related to venue transportation.
- Conduct field reviews and participate in site testing and evaluations for specific components of venue transportation plans and systems.
